Transaction ed605d9668fe76e089b5636c14b2dbcccc653a361334b0e2261ec7c36b713276
1 Input
1 Output
-
ed605d9668fe76e089b5636c14b2dbcccc653a361334b0e2261ec7c36b713276:0
- value
- 8724927
- script pubkey
- OP_0 OP_PUSHBYTES_32 82258882ebf1c8fb748173f1370f7aa341505092d831870f8fd345ceb630eb2c
- address
- bc1qsgjc3qht78y0kaypw0cnwrm65dq4q5yjmqccwru06dzuad3savkqj9vdmx